    Your technique isn't bad for 6 classes, but you are developing bad habits as we speak. Most notably your jab being lazy, you retract it low and too slow. You also have a habit of patting the bag after every punch, stop doing that. On the upside your straight punches are straight, something you don't see often in boxing noobs. Your hook to the body got its power from hip and upper body rotation, which is good also.

    I'd say get back in the gym and continue improving, you really do need a gym to get anywhere.

    You cant see if you're stepping with every punch so can't critique on your footwork. I thought you were a little square, keep the left shoulder a little more forward. Not sure if it was the bag or not but you punched just a little downward, and try to work on getting your full range.
